About Brunel University London

Brunel University London is a well-known public university in Uxbridge, West London, famous for its innovative studies. Brunel is ranked 342 in the QS World University Rankings, which showcases its quality education. The university is home to 12,517 students, 4,756 of whom are international students, making its community even more diverse.
 
Brunel has a strong academic staff, with 707 academic professors, which ensures a low student-to-teacher ratio. This innovative institution is known for its internship model, which provides students with education and skill-based courses aimed at real-life experiences.
Brunel’s single-campus model ensures students benefit from well-integrated communities and modern facilities such as fully equipped laboratories, libraries, and Break study rooms. The university is only a short journey away from the heart of London, which permits students to experience both worlds: a peaceful campus and a bustling city. This further enriches academics and provides ample networking, internship, and career opportunities in one of the most famous cities in the world.

Brunel University Location London​

Brunel University is located at Campus, Kingston Ln, Uxbridge UB8 3PH, UK. The location offers a rare combination of calm and accessibility. Uxbridge town is vibrant, yet the campus is a few train stops away from Central London, ensuring a quiet study atmosphere.
 
Brunel’s single campus design is one of its most defining features since it consolidates everything students need into one central location. Its state-of-the-art teaching and recreational facilities, student accommodation, and other amenities are highly accessible. Regionally and internationally, the area is well served by transport, being only 20 minutes’ drive from Heathrow Airport and having excellent links via Uxbridge Station. Strategically located between the airport and local transport links, students can enjoy accessible travel. With easy access to the M25 and other London roads, students can experience the best of both worlds: the city’s opportunities while enjoying a peaceful campus setting.

Brunel University London Fees

Obtaining a globally recognized degree means having to pay a university’s fees. Thankfully, Brunel University London offers a well-structured policy that considers students from different backgrounds. This ensures that all students receive value, whether pursuing undergraduate, postgraduate, or research degrees. So, let’s explore further:

Brunel University London’s tuition fees vary by program and study level, offering competitive rates compared to other global institutions. Here’s a detailed look:

Programme LevelTuition Fees for International Students
Undergraduate£17,875 – £19,400 per year
Postgraduate (Taught)£18,410 – £21,470 per year
Foundation ProgrammesStarting from £17,950 per year
Pre-Master’s Programmes£9,950 per program

Undergraduate and postgraduate students benefit from tailored tuition structures aligned with the resources and expertise provided in their chosen fields. Brunel emphasizes practical learning, ensuring that your investment translates into exceptional career opportunities upon graduation.

Brunel’s PhD programs are competitively priced for students seeking advanced research opportunities. Fees vary across disciplines from £21,260 – £23,615 per year, with cutting-edge facilities and expert mentorship that make Brunel a leader in innovation and knowledge creation.

Disciplines/ DepartmentTuition Fees Per Year
Business, Arts, and Social Sciences£21,260
Engineering, Design, and Physical Sciences£23,615
Health, Medicine, and Life Science£23,615
Pre-Master’s Programmes£9,950 per program

Brunel University London Scholarships

Brunel University London is committed to supporting students from diverse backgrounds through various scholarships, bursaries, and discounts. These financial aids are designed to reward academic excellence, support specific demographics, and ease the financial burden of higher education. Some scholarships require an application, while others are automatically considered upon admission.​

Brunel University London is a globally recognized institution prioritizing inclusivity and financial support for its students. By offering a wide array of scholarships, bursaries, and discounts, the university ensures that students from all backgrounds can access world-class education without financial barriers. Brunel’s scholarships cater to various needs, including academic excellence, sports achievements, and support for underrepresented groups:

Scholarship NameEligibilityValueDetails
Vice-Chancellor’s Postgraduate International Excellence AwardInternational Postgraduate Students£6,000 towards tuition feesAutomatically considered
Vice-Chancellor’s Undergraduate Excellence AwardInternational Undergraduate Students25% tuition fee waiverApplication required
Brunel University London Undergraduate International BursaryInternational Undergraduate Students£3,000Automatically considered
Postgraduate International BursaryInternational Postgraduate Students£4,000Automatically considered
Brunel Graduate DiscountBrunel Alumni pursuing Postgraduate Studies15% discount on net tuition feeAutomatically considered
Sports Scholarship ProgrammeTalented AthletesUp to £3,000Application required; access to facilities
British Council Women in STEM ScholarshipsWomen in STEM from eligible countriesFully funded (tuition, stipend, travel, etc.)Application required; competitive process
Beaconhouse School DiscountBeaconhouse School Graduates20% tuition fee waiverAutomatically considered
Commonwealth Shared ScholarshipStudents from eligible Commonwealth countriesFully fundedApplication required
CEDPS Academic Excellence ScholarshipStudents in Engineering, Design, and Physical Sciences
£2,000
Application required

Brunel University London Accommodation

Brunel University London offers diverse accommodation options designed to provide students with a comfortable and convenient living experience. With over 4,000 rooms on campus, students can choose from various room types and facilities to suit their preferences and needs.​

On-Campus Accommodation

Brunel’s residence halls are on campus, ensuring students are never more than a 10-minute walk from teaching, social, and sporting facilities. This proximity fosters a strong sense of community and allows students to immerse themselves fully in university life.​

Key Features

  • Room Types: Students can choose from en suite rooms, standard rooms with shared bathrooms, studios, and flats suitable for couples.​
  • Facilities: Rooms have beds, desks, chairs, and wardrobes. Kitchens have cookers, fridges/freezers, kettles, toasters, and microwaves. ​
  • Security: The campus is monitored by a 24-hour security team, and halls are equipped with electronic door entry systems and CCTV for added safety. ​
  • Accessibility: Accessible rooms are available to accommodate students with disabilities.

Off-Campus Accommodation

For students who prefer to live off-campus, Brunel Student Lettings offers assistance in finding suitable housing in the local area.

Options Include:

  • Shared Student Housing: This type of housing typically accommodates 4-5 students with shared facilities. Depending on location and amenities, monthly rents range from £450 to £850.
  • Individual Student Flats: One or two-bedroom flats offer more privacy, and rents range from £950 to £2,000 per month.

Accommodation Options and Weekly Rates

Hall NameRoom TypeWeekly Rent (2025/26)Suitable For
Bishop ComplexEn suite, ApartmentFrom £208.95First-Year Undergraduates
Faraday HallEn suite, Studio/FlatFrom £227.15First-Year & Returning Undergraduates
Isambard ComplexEn suite, Studio/FlatFrom £208.95Postgraduates, MBBS Students
Lancaster ComplexEn suiteFrom £268.06Postgraduates
Studio & One-Bedroom FlatsStudio, One-Bedroom FlatVariesCouples
